Ed Orgeron Named To Bear Bryant Coach Of The Year Award Watch List
by TD Staff Reporter
October 24, 20193 Comments

Derick E. Hingle-USA TODAY Sports
LSU head coach Ed Orgeron was one of 22 coaches named to the 2019 American Heart Association Bear Bryant Award Watch List on Thursday. Per LSUSports.net:
quote:
Orgeron, who is in his fourth season as head coach of the Tigers, has a 32-9 overall mark at LSU with seven of his victories coming against Top 10 opponents, including two in 2019.
Orgeron is one of 22 coaches from across the country named to the watch list. The list of 22 will be narrowed to a group of finalists in December.
Since taking over as head coach of the Tigers during the 2016 season, Orgeron has transformed LSU into one of the nation's elite programs, winning 25 of the 32 games by double-figures and 16 against Top 25 opponents.
Overall, LSU has played 36 of its 41 games under Orgeron ranked in the Top 25 with 16 of those contests coming as a Top 10 team. LSU is currently riding an 8-game winning streak and the Tigers are 17-3 over their last 20 games dating back to last year.
